Transaction 6ee94fad48b88fb88ae4ce809689c2fef07ddb29a7ad16dd7145c3f0c0564d60

3 Input
2 Outputs
  • 6ee94fad48b88fb88ae4ce809689c2fef07ddb29a7ad16dd7145c3f0c0564d60:0
  • value  27974
    address  34f4Xh3h8EELzReNYKPT7fXxLfbCsCscNA
  • 6ee94fad48b88fb88ae4ce809689c2fef07ddb29a7ad16dd7145c3f0c0564d60:1
  • value  2108600
    address  33EWknN8oxcsJT2u4WnQibKHqg1NFoHZjk